Students For A Free Tibet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2020 | 539,726 | 383,357 | 156,369 | 2.4 | 39% |
| 2021 | 549,003 | 567,464 | −18,461 | 1.2 | 28% |
| 2022 | 546,573 | 541,627 | 4,946 | 1.4 | 37% |
| 2023 | 588,869 | 512,778 | 76,091 | 3.3 | 40%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ization brought in $76,091 more than it spent. Its reserves stood at about 3.3 months of spending. Staff pay was 40%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
